The Importance of Sustained Patient Engagement
Patient engagement describes the active ways individuals take part in managing their health posing questions, adhering to recommendations, and maintaining regular contact with their care teams. When supported effectively, this involvement drives higher satisfaction levels, better treatment adherence, and measurable improvements in health results. Internal strategies prove especially powerful because they leverage a clinic’s own workflows and resources rather than relying primarily on external campaigns.
Across diverse regions spanning North America and Europe, clinics are learning that consistent, thoughtful adjustments to daily operations can significantly enhance patient loyalty and care continuity. These internal efforts transform occasional visits into reliable, ongoing partnerships built on trust and accessibility.
Emerging Trends Shaping Patient Connections
Several practical approaches are gaining momentum as healthcare organizations refine their internal systems to better serve patients.
Digital Communication Platforms
Practices in California, Texas, and Florida increasingly rely on patient portals, telehealth capabilities, and secure messaging systems. These platforms enable timely, protected interactions that keep patients informed without unnecessary in-person visits. Providers are prioritizing convenient yet highly secure channels for ongoing dialogue, recognizing that reliable digital tools strengthen relationships while safeguarding sensitive information.
Personalized Care Plans
Clinics in North Carolina and Minnesota are drawing on insights from patient data to develop customized outreach and follow-up schedules. Moving away from one-size-fits-all reminders, these tailored communications align closely with individual conditions and preferences, making every interaction feel relevant and helpful.
Automated Reminders and Notifications
In Illinois and Pennsylvania, well-designed automated systems have contributed to improved appointment adherence and greater participation in preventive care. When thoughtfully implemented, such notifications respect patient’s time and gently encourage proactive health management.
Patient Education Programs
Clinics in Georgia and Washington are delivering targeted educational resources focused on chronic disease management. By equipping patients with clear, practical information, providers empower them to play a more active role in their health between appointments.

Data Security and Regulatory Compliance
Protecting patient information is essential under regulations such as HIPAA (the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act) in the United States, GDPR in Europe, and comparable standards like CCPA. Key HIPAA principles include the Privacy Rule governing use and disclosure of protected health information (PHI), the Security Rule requiring administrative, physical, and technical safeguards, and the Breach Notification Rule. Clinics should maintain robust measures including encryption, access controls, audit logs, and regular risk assessments while enabling effective communication.
